Output 43006aa7818025738043d5eb53f3241c5623ca07f8f9d237da36246ba58ccf3f:1

value
226285655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e676858b8bc6c56f029760503e2e8700dfb3310f OP_EQUAL
address
MUujdad9w2532yi6fqJfodkQhJckYsst6n
transaction
43006aa7818025738043d5eb53f3241c5623ca07f8f9d237da36246ba58ccf3f
spent
true